Derivative of \[f(x)=x^{2}cosx\]
product rule for sure
I got \[-\sin^{3}x-2\cos^{2}x\]
hhhmm no
\[\left(fg\right)'=f'g+g'f\] with \[f(x)=x^2, f'(x)=2x,g(x)=\cos(x), g'(x)=-\sin(x)\] make a direct substitution

\[(x^{2})(-sinx)-(cosx)(2x)\]
second minus should be a plus
oops
\[-x^2\sin(x)+2x\cos(x)\] is the nice way to make it look
Do I simplify further
